On This Episode

Tom talks about his recent concert experience that was filled with Disney songs. Holiday party tickets are on sale with a DVC discount and special gift for members. DVC members can get a Disney gift card when they purchase a new Disney World annual pass. With the new Fantastic Four movie in theaters, Disney is adding character meet and greets, merch, and special food to the parks. Disney announced that an Animation-Inspired experience is coming to Hollywood Studios. Disneyland gave a sneak peek at their holiday experiences including a brand-new character dinner experience called Mickey’s Christmas Carol Feast.
